Love, they say, stems from the heart. But from mine not a beat has escaped for ages, and yet I long for you.
The blood in my veins is vile and stale. But my pale skin still flush with joy, when I remember our time together.
I am the Lord of me, not my instincts. On this towering skyscraper it is only me that orders my rigid self to stay.
I see you coming from afar. You’re coming fast today. I know you missed me, I missed you too…
Feel free to let your warm hands embrace me, a lover’s hug to melt away my frozen fears.
Your wide blanket I see you unfold. And I wait for it to cover my thoughts with your gentle caress.
I feel your hungry eyes, devouring my skin. Tear it apart, it’s only an empty husk, inside I hide my love for you.
A warm breath whispers in my ear, a tale of deep sorrow, my life. I bare you my mind, for you to hear.
Your fiery lips burn me with passion. Each kiss you give for each I stole.
Engulf what is left from me and hold me fast. Your blazing soul I have forgotten, my guide to life.
I see you have truly awakened, my body is now yours. I let your fiery rays roam my form.
My body’s long dead, my soul long gone. And through your deep love, I’m completely undone.
The fire that now burns me is our marital witness. I give you as gift the ashes that were my dreams.
On top of a great skyscraper, only a mouse saw, a lone vampire embracing the dawn.
